John Thomas Hawkins, Jr. was born March 5, 1954 to the late John T. Hawkins, Sr. and Edith (Nuhfer) Hawkins. He passed away at his home in Oil City on Monday, February 24, 2025.
John grew up on a dairy farm in Fertigs, PA. He graduated from Cranberry High school in 1972 and worked as a meat cutter for numerous grocery stores.
He loved riding motorcycles, and enjoyed music and animals. He also enjoyed spending time with family, hunting, camping, and working with his hands.
John is survived by his life partner, Kristine Walter; his daughter, Sheena Milliron and her husband Jimmy; his son, Josh Wilson and his wife Lana; and a step-daughter, Shelly Reynolds and her son Devin Horne. Also surviving are his grandchildren: Hailie Hicks, John Milliron, Layla Wilson and Reese Milliron; and his siblings "Gin" Virginia Brinkley and her husband Jim, Mark Hawkins, and Paul Hawkins and his wife Connie; and several nieces and nephews.
He was preceded in death by his parents, and sister-in-law, Robin Hawkins.
John was a great father, brother and friend. We cannot put into words how much he meant to those he was close to and how much he will be missed.
In keeping with his wishes, there will be no visitation or funeral service held. A private Celebration of his Life will be held by his family at a later date. A tree will be planted in his memory.
